Abstract

Future information and communication technology (ICT) is constantly evolving and converging in diverse fields depending on the wireless environment, and the trend is being further developed to increase the speed of wireless networks. Future ICT is needed in many areas such as active senior & solo-economy, hyper-connected society, intelligent machine, industrial boundary collapse, secured self, and the sharing economy. However, a lot of research is needed to solve problems such as machine learning, security, prediction, unmanned technology, etc. Therefore, this paper describes some technologies developed in the areas of blockchain, fault diagnosis, security, agricultural ICT, cloud, life safety and care, and climate monitoring in order to provide insights into the future paradigm.
